Vid capture on its own would be reasonably straight forward, i picked up a gamebridge off ebay last week, which will capture anything from a svideo sources and decent quality, just split the signal and it should work fine PRG2 supports syslink, as does outrun 2, forza and midnight club, also rallisport and flatout are good on linkup wish i was coming now, sounds like a fun night (apart from all the kids there of course!)
lol.. aside from teh kids it would be good.. they are thinking of orgainsing an adults lads night version aswell... bit of footie, dodgeball, consoles and some grub! So i am looking for a gamebridge? Does that feed straight into a PC so that i just record on to the harddrive?
yup you can get them off ebay for about £10, plugs into usb and records direct to the hdd in mpeg, pretty good quality as well, as long as you have a decent spec machine anyways

Spraying the controller Gold is a great idea, I spray Gcons, faceplates, console quite often. Make sure you use some kind of clear coat or the paint will rub off in their sweaty hands!
Either plati-kote or carpaint works pretty well, ive just done a couple of xbox pads in lilac using plasti-kote and the results are pretty good, now just got to do the xbox shell!
Yep most of the paint I use is Plasti-Kote fast dry enamel, it dries pretty quickly (hence the name) and gives pretty good results.
